FYI - When this event happens in wolf v0.4, the miner keeps mining but never finds shares. So it just spins cycles for hours and makes you no coin. Overnight I had 7 hours of 0 shares. [00:22:30] Thread 2, GPU ID 2, GPU Type: Ellesmere: 635.44H/s [00:22:31] Thread 1, GPU ID 1, GPU Type: Ellesmere: 658.38H/s [00:22:31] Share rejected (Unauthenticated): 13598/13654 (99.59%) [00:22:31] Reconnected to pool. [00:22:31] Share rejected (your IP is banned): 13598/13655 (99.58%) [00:22:31] Total Hashrate: 3944.09H/s [00:22:31] Thread 2, GPU ID 2, GPU Type: Ellesmere: 635.88H/s [00:22:32] Thread 1, GPU ID 1, GPU Type: Ellesmere: 658.83H/s [ ... after this, no more shares until reset .. ] So you might want to add that string ("your IP is banned") into your monitoring programs to reset the miner. what difficulties have you set? banned ip is when the difficulty is too low

hello,
I found a good setting for my two rx470
"threads": 2, "rawintensity": 508, "worksize": 4
with this setting I've a 1382/1384 h/s in wolf vs 1366 h/s in claymore at at same consuption (210w at wall)
please try an other combination and share it
